Output 5d8504bc30c70742150a34f2df36749937e39b6a92c3259a54d0430d2cfa34fc:14

value
2299934
script pubkey
OP_0 OP_PUSHBYTES_20 eb55596abd6f88dd1d7dc3c29684ed208bc0e158
address
bc1qad24j64ad7yd68tac0pfdp8dyz9upc2cvwr9rs
transaction
5d8504bc30c70742150a34f2df36749937e39b6a92c3259a54d0430d2cfa34fc
confirmations
59963
spent
true